Output 2c21b866198350bed13e946a698928777323149458829001894858b66ecf1d04:0

value
2784336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05abb4068912c562f061eb557bedc6fda097a25f OP_EQUAL
address
32CzzemwzW28hXiv8CJDFcvkzvwVgWExSG
transaction
2c21b866198350bed13e946a698928777323149458829001894858b66ecf1d04
spent
true